More witnesses summoned in Tatla case

LAHORE:An additional district and session’s court on Thursday adjourned the hearing of Shahbaz Tatla murder case after cross examining three witnesses.

The court adjourned the hearing until tomorrow (Saturday) and summoned more prosecution witnesses to record their statements. So far, the court has recorded statements of 15 witnesses in this case. According to the details, police had accused SSP Mufakhar Adeel of murder of Shahbaz Tatla. Police claimed that the SSP Mufakhar had confessed to have murdered Shahbaz Tatla.

However, later, he retracted from his statement. The police further claimed that Mufakhar first strangled a former law officer and then burnt his body in an acid drum. Later, the accused dumped the remains of the victim in a drain. The accused had planned murder of Tatla with the connivance of their mutual friend Asad Ali Bhatti.
